About Ayutthaya Postal Service
Main Thailand Post branch for international mail and EMS. Useful for travellers shipping souvenirs home.

Frequently asked questions
What hours is Ayutthaya Postal Service open?
Listed operating hours are 08:30-16:30. Hours can change on Thai public holidays. A quick call or message confirms availability for that specific day.
